Baumwipfelpfad Schwarzwald
Tree-top Walk
Baumwipfelpfad Schwarzwald in Bad Wildbad offers an immersive experience through the treetops of the Black Forest. Travelers often highlight the 40-meter-high observation tower, which provides panoramic views of the dense forest canopy and distant mountains. The path itself is wheelchair accessible, making it an inclusive adventure for all. Vloggers frequently mention the educational stations along the way, detailing the local flora and fauna, which add an informative layer to the visit. Bamberg
Bamberg, in Bavaria, enchants visitors with its medieval architecture and winding canals. The UNESCO-listed Old Town, with its half-timbered houses and cobblestone streets, offers a glimpse into the past. The iconic Bamberg Cathedral and the Altes Rathaus, perched on an island in the Regnitz River, are frequently highlighted by travelers. Beer enthusiasts flock to Bamberg for its Rauchbier, a unique smoked beer brewed in traditional breweries. Nuremberg
Nuremberg, nestled in Bavaria, Germany, captivates travelers with its medieval charm and historical significance. The Kaiserburg Castle, perched atop a sandstone ridge, offers panoramic views and a glimpse into the city's imperial past. Vloggers often highlight the Documentation Center Nazi Party Rally Grounds, providing insights into Germany's complex history. The Christkindlesmarkt, one of the oldest Christmas markets, transforms the Hauptmarkt into a festive wonderland, drawing visitors with its handcrafted goods and mulled wine. Lübeck
Lübeck, a UNESCO World Heritage site, draws travelers with its medieval architecture and maritime history. The Holstentor, a brick gate, is a symbol of the city's storied past. Strolling through the Altstadt, visitors encounter the Marienkirche, a Gothic church with an impressive astronomical clock. Lübeck's marzipan, celebrated worldwide, is a sweet treat that travelers often indulge in.
